How Geometric Mean Actually Works
Image Gallery
Key Insights
At its core, the geometric mean reflects the middle value of a set when multiplied—rather than averaged. Instead of summing values and dividing by count, each number is multiplied first, then the nth root is taken. This method suits situations involving growth rates, ratios, or values that compound, such as interest over time, conversion multipliers, or income trajectories.

Common Questions People Have About Geometric Mean
H3: What makes the geometric mean different from the regular average?
Unlike arithmetic mean, which adds and divides, geometric mean multiplies—making it ideal for compound growth or multiplicative data. It helps avoid misleading conclusions when values vary significantly.
H3: When should I use the geometric mean instead of a regular average?
Use it when analyzing growth rates, investment returns, conversion metrics, or any situation involving ratios. It’s especially valuable when data spans time or includes volatile fluctuations.
